Which month offers the lowest hotel rates in Moscow?
January is the most affordable month to book a hotel in Moscow, with average nightly rates around US$93. Prices peak in December, when rates reach about US$158 per night.
(Based on Trip.com data from January 19, 2025 to January 19, 2026.)

What is the cheapest day of the week for hotels in Moscow?
Hotel rates in Moscow are typically lowest on Sunday, with average nightly rates around US$131. Wednesday tends to be the most expensive, averaging US$137 per night.
(Based on Trip.com data from January 19, 2025 to January 19, 2026.)

Hotel Metropol is a contemporary hotel located in the very center of Moscow, offering refined comfort, modern design and a well-balanced level of service. Its prime location near the Kremlin, the Bolshoi Theatre, GUM and TSUM makes it an excellent choice for both business travel and leisure stays. The hotel features 230 rooms, including 46 suites. A distinctive highlight is the collection of signature rooms, created as part of a modern renovation with a strong focus on functionality, aesthetics and privacy. Thoughtfully designed layouts, premium materials and up-to-date technologies create the atmosphere of an upscale urban hotel. Gastronomy is one of Metropol’s key strengths. Breakfast is served in the spacious main restaurant hall as a buffet, offering a wide selection of hot dishes, fresh pastries, seasonal fruits, delicacies, desserts and beverages. SAVVA restaurant, awarded a Michelin star, presents refined contemporary cuisine. The Chaliapin Bar is known for its elegant ambiance and signature cocktail menu. REMY Kitchen Bakery offers breakfast, fresh pastries and modern cuisine in a relaxed setting. Guests can unwind at the Bely Sad beauty and wellness salon. The hotel also features 18 banquet and meeting rooms suitable for events of any format. A guarded paid parking area is located directly at the hotel entrance, with special conditions available for resident guests.

Soluxe Hotel Moscow is a top–level hotel with an exclusive design based on a modern interpretation of traditional elements of Chinese culture. In front of the hotel there is a large traditional Chinese park with an area of more than 50,000 sq.m. The hotel is conveniently located within walking distance from the metro station and the MCC "Botanical Garden" station in one of the greenest areas of Moscow.
It offers 340 rooms of various categories. Guests will be surprised by the silence and elegance of each room, panoramic views of the park and the city. You can choose from 39 luxury suites ranging from 63 to 373 sq. m.
The total area of the event area is 4,600 sq. m. The hotel has 15 different multifunctional conference rooms with a spacious foyer and natural light, located on 2 levels of the hotel. A professional team is ready to receive more than 1,700 people throughout the hotel and help with successful business meetings and international events.
In our stylish restaurant we offer our guests a unique gastronomic breakfast experience. Located in the lobby of the Hotel, the Bar is an elegant venue. Perfect for a business meetings over lunch, after-work drinks, or a pre-dinner aperitif. The best of fine dining Chinese restaurant in the heart of Huaming Park with variety of dishes from different parts of China.
